Kent Marketing has proprietary marketing technology which can directly reach over 10 million US households via the telephone. Using this technology for one of its mortgage company clients, Kent Marketing was responsible for the completion of over $100 million in fundings for the client. Kent Marketing has agreed to invest up to $1.5 million in marketing funds to help launch GTC Telecom's five cent per minute long distance rate plan. The term of this agreement is for 90 days, however, GTC has the option at the end of the 90 day term to expand the market reach of this program to 40 million US households. GTC recently announced their most competitive rate plan to date, which offers consumers a rate of five cents per minute anytime, any day with no monthly fee. If the consumer opts for the charges to be placed on their regular phone bill instead of a credit card, there will be a $1.95 service fee per month.
